Ordinance Number 606ORDINANCE NO. 606 AMENDMENT TO TITLE 5 OF THE MUNICIPAL CODE - USE OF PUBLIC PARKS AND FACILITIES AN ORDINANCE OF THE CITY OF SAN JUAN CAPISTRANO, CALIFORNIA, ADDING CHAPTER 23 ENTITLED "USE OF PUBLIC PARKS AND FACILITIES," TO TITLE 5, "PUBLIC WELFARE," OF THE MUNICIPAL CODE TH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F SAN JUAN CAPISTRANO, CALIFORNIA, DOES HEREBY ORDAIN AS FOLLOWS: SECTION 1. Code Amendment. Chapter 21, entitled "Use of Public Parks and Facilities," is hereby added to Title 5, "Public Welfare," of the Municipal Code to read as follows: "CHAPTER USE OF PUBLIC PARKS AND FACILITIES "Section 5-21.01. Golf Prohibited in Public Parks "No person shall use any portion of any City park or City -owned property for golfing purposes, or make use of any golf club or golf ball in any City park or on City - owned property. "Section 5-21.02. Operation of Vehicles on Public Park Property Prohibited. "a. No person shall drive or ride, at any time, any auto, truck, motorcycle, motor scooter, or other motor vehicle upon City park or playground, except on public streets running through such premises or within designated parking areas located upon the premises, without the express written consent of the director of the Department of Community Services. "'b. Parking of vehicles upon public park areas is prohibited except within specially -designated parking areas. "c. Where the operation of vehicles is permitted within public park areas, a maximum speed of five (5) miles per hour shall be in effect at all times. "'d. Horses shall be allowed only on specific bridle paths or in designated parks with appropriate equestrian amenities. "Section 5-21,03. Adherence to Park Restrictions as Designated on Signing. The Director of Community Services may place and maintain, or cause to be placed and maintained, such signs, notices, signals or control devices as he deems necessary to ensure public safety and orderly and efficient use of any park or playground. Any person using these areas shall obey any sign, notice, signal, or other control device placed or erected pursuant to this Section. -1- 74 "Section 5-21.04. Destruction of City Property. "Any person, other than a duly -authorized City employee in the performance of his duties, shall not: "a. Dig, remove, destroy, injure, mutilate, or cut any tree, plant, shrub, grass, or flower, or any portion thereof, growing in the parks; "b. Remove any wood, turf, grass, soil, rock, sand, or gravel from any park; "c. Cut, break, injure, deface, or disturb any rock, building, cage, pen, monument, sign fence, bench, structure, apparatus equipment, or property in any park, or any portion thereof; or mark or place thereon or on any portion thereof, any mark, writing or printing, or attach thereto any sign, card display, or any similar device. "Section 5-21.05. Recreational Facilities Permit Required. "Any person not having a permit for the use of a recreational facility, using any recreational facility of any park or school district property where so designated for scheduling by the Community Services Department of the City of San Juan Capistrano, shall surrender or turn over possession of said recreational facility to any person having possession of a permit from the Community Services Department for the use of said facility. "It shall be unlawful for any person not having a permit from the Communitiy Services Department to refuse or fail to surrender the use of any recreational facility to any person who has a permit for the use of said facility from the Community Services Department of the City of San Juan Capistrano." passage.
